@font-face{font-family:Yu Gothic;src:local("Yu Gothic Medium");font-weight:100}@font-face{font-family:Yu Gothic;src:local("Yu Gothic Medium");font-weight:200}@font-face{font-family:Yu Gothic;src:local("Yu Gothic Medium");font-weight:300}@font-face{font-family:Yu Gothic;src:local("Yu Gothic Medium");font-weight:400}@font-face{font-family:Yu Gothic;src:local("Yu Gothic Bold");font-weight:700}@font-face{font-family:Helvetica Neue;src:local("Helvetica Neue Regular");font-weight:100}@font-face{font-family:Helvetica Neue;src:local("Helvetica Neue Regular");font-weight:200}@media (-ms-high-contrast:none){body,popover,tooltip{font-family:Verdana,Meiryo,sans-serif}}#Garden{font-family:メイリオ,Meiryo,Osaka,ヒラギノ角ゴ Pro W3,Hiragino Kaku Gothic Pro,ＭＳ Ｐゴシック,MS PGothic,sans-serif}#Garden a.mask{display:block;position:relative;color:#333;cursor:pointer}#Garden a.mask:hover{display:block;filter:alpha(opacity=70);-moz-opacity:.7;opacity:.7}#Garden h1.main-visual{margin-bottom:0;text-align:center;background:url(/assets/img/special/garden/mv_bg01.png) no-repeat 50%,url(/assets/img/special/garden/mv_bg02.jpg) repeat 50%;background-size:auto 100%}#Garden ul.nav.custom-nav{background-color:#3c5c3c}@media (min-width:769px){#Garden ul.nav.custom-nav{margin-top:1rem}}@media (min-width:769px){#Garden li.nav-item{padding:1rem;flex-grow:1;margin-left:14px;position:relative}}@media (max-width:768px){#Garden li.nav-item{border-bottom:1px solid hsla(0,0%,100%,.2);border-right:1px solid hsla(0,0%,100%,.2)}}#Garden li.nav-item a:hover{opacity:1;filter:alpha(opacity=100);-ms-filter:"alpha(opacity=100o)"}#Garden li.nav-item:nth-child(2):before,#Garden li.nav-item:nth-child(3):before,#Garden li.nav-item:nth-child(4):before,#Garden li.nav-item:nth-child(5):before{content:"";position:absolute;top:0;left:-25px;bottom:0;margin:auto 0;width:14px;height:15px;background:url(/assets/img/special/garden/nav_flower.png) no-repeat 50%}@media (max-width:768px){#Garden ul.nav li{padding:.25rem;width:50%}#Garden ul.nav a{display:block;padding:15px 5px;line-height:1;text-align:center}#Garden ul.nav img{height:15px}}#Garden .plx-pic h2{top:180px;left:200px}@media (max-width:768px){#Garden .plx-pic h2{top:13vw;left:7vw;right:5vw}}#Garden .plx-pic .lt{top:10px;left:0;width:100px;height:68px;background:url(/assets/img/special/garden/title_dec_01.png) no-repeat 50%;background-size:100% auto}@media (max-width:768px){#Garden .plx-pic .lt{width:10vw;height:10vw}}#Garden .plx-pic .rt{top:10px;right:0;width:201px;height:80px;background:url(/assets/img/special/garden/title_dec_03.png) no-repeat 50%;background-size:100% auto}@media (max-width:768px){#Garden .plx-pic .rt{top:-6vw;width:25vw;height:25vw}}#Garden .plx-pic .lb{left:0;bottom:20px;width:296px;height:92px;background:url(/assets/img/special/garden/title_dec_02.png) no-repeat 50%;background-size:100% auto}@media (max-width:768px){#Garden .plx-pic .lb{left:0;bottom:-10vw;width:35vw;height:35vw}}#Garden .plx-pic .rb{right:13px;bottom:13px;width:135px;height:100px;background:url(/assets/img/special/garden/title_dec_04.png) no-repeat 50%;background-size:100% auto}@media (max-width:768px){#Garden .plx-pic .rb{right:1vw;bottom:1vw;width:20vw;height:20vw}}#Garden #garden_set .catch{background:url(/assets/img/special/garden/title_bg_01.jpg) no-repeat 50%;background-size:auto 120%}#Garden #garden_table .catch{background:url(/assets/img/special/garden/title_bg_02.jpg) no-repeat 50%;background-size:auto 120%}#Garden #garden_chair .catch{background:url(/assets/img/special/garden/title_bg_03.jpg) no-repeat 50%;background-size:auto 120%}#Garden #parasol_awning .catch{background:url(/assets/img/special/garden/title_bg_04.jpg) no-repeat 50%;background-size:auto 120%}#Garden #joint_panel .catch{background:url(/assets/img/special/garden/title_bg_05.jpg) no-repeat 50%;background-size:auto 120%}#Garden .catch{height:592px}@media (max-width:768px){#Garden .catch{height:60vw}}#Garden .catch:before{content:" ";background-color:rgba(0,0,0,.3);position:absolute;top:0;right:0;bottom:0;left:0}#Garden .itemBox{background:url(/assets/img/special/garden/con_bg_01.png) no-repeat 100% 0,url(/assets/img/special/garden/con_bg_02.png) no-repeat 0 100%,url(/assets/img/special/garden/con_bg.jpg) repeat 50%}#Garden .itemBox .lead-text{font-size:.9315rem}@media (max-width:768px){#Garden .itemBox{background-size:50% auto,50% auto,auto auto}}#Garden .itemBox .dl-block{background:#fff;box-shadow:0 6px 8px 0 rgba(0,0,0,.1)}#Garden .itemBox .dt-size{height:38px}#Garden .itemBox a.goods{overflow:hidden;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:2;height:2.5rem;text-decoration:underline}#Garden .itemBox a.goods:visited{color:#212529}#Garden .itemBox a.goods:hover{text-decoration:none}#Garden .itemBox .price-wrapper{padding-top:15px;border-top:1px solid #333;color:#c00;font-size:.81rem}#Garden .itemBox .price-wrapper .price{font-size:2rem;font-weight:700}@media (max-width:768px){#Garden .itemBox .price-wrapper .price{font-size:.88rem}}@media (max-width:768px){#Garden .itemBox .price-wrapper .text-nowrap{font-size:.63rem}}#Garden .itemBox .btn01 a{padding:16px 50px 17px;max-width:360px;font-size:18px;font-weight:700;border-radius:30px;background:#630 url(/assets/img/special/garden/btn_arrow.png) no-repeat center right 27px;background-size:17px auto;color:#fff}#Garden section.row.wp-content{background-color:#fff;margin:0}#Garden dt{letter-spacing:.06em}#Garden dt span.en{font-weight:400}#Garden dt span.en:before{content:"\2015";margin-right:.5em}#Garden dt span.en:after{content:"\2015";margin-left:.5em}#Garden dt span.ja{font-size:.8rem}#Garden dt span a{line-height:1.2em}#Garden .post-title a{color:#212529}#Garden .post-list-more{font-size:1.1rem;text-align:right}#Garden .post-list-more a{color:#630}#Garden .blog_link{background:url(/assets/img/special/garden/con_bg.jpg) repeat 50%}@media (max-width:768px){#Garden .blog-title{font-size:1.2rem}}#Garden .more{height:400px;padding-top:180px;background:url(/assets/img/special/garden/footer_bg.jpg) no-repeat top}@media (max-width:768px){#Garden .more{padding-top:100px}}#Garden .more .btn-more a{padding:16px 50px 17px;max-width:500px;font-size:1rem;font-weight:700;border-radius:30px;background:#630 url(/assets/img/special/garden/btn_arrow.png) no-repeat center right 27px;background-size:17px auto;color:#fff}@media (max-width:768px){#Garden .more .btn-more a{font-size:.9rem}}#Garden .more .btn-more a:hover{transition:.3s ease-in-out}